Turkish navy officers accused of being indiscreet according to the Dutch newspaper Nieuwe Rotterdamsche Courant dated

An item dated Constantinople 1 August referred to the official naval magazine which included a complaint of the minister of navy that Turkish navy officers were too indiscreet. The naval staff ordered that the officers were no longer to supply details about the naval strength, preparations of movements and so on if they did not wanted to be dismissed.
